计算机导论

计算机导论 pdf epub mobi txt 电子书 下载 2026

出版者:哈尔滨工业大学出版社
作者:李敏
出品人:
页数:226
译者:
出版时间:2006-9
价格:23.80元
装帧:简裝本
isbn号码:9787560323756
丛书系列:
图书标签:
  • 计算机基础
  • 计算机科学
  • 导论
  • 入门
  • 信息技术
  • 数字技术
  • 编程基础
  • 硬件
  • 软件
  • 计算机原理
想要找书就要到 小美书屋
立刻按 ctrl+D收藏本页
你会得到大惊喜!!

具体描述

本书涉及计算机学科的各个方面,包括计算机科学技术的定义、计算机科学技术的一些基础理论知识、计算机系统硬件、计算机系统软件、计算机的应用、信息社会所面临的信息安全和计算机病毒问题、汉字的基础知识及汉字的输入方法、字处理系统、管理信息系统及应用实例。

本书着重讲解计算机科学技术的基本概念而不是它所涉及的数学模型和技术细节,通过范例采用示意性手法讲解计算机科学的基础知识及学科的研究范畴。使读者对计算机系统有个全面的认识,为深入学习各门专业课程打下良好的基础。

本书既适合作为大专院校计算机科学与技术专业的基础教材,也可作为一般的计算机基础入门读物。

好的,这是一份针对一本名为《计算机导论》的图书的简介,它完全不涉及该书的任何内容,并且力求详尽和自然: --- 《数据结构与算法分析:C++ 语言实现》 作者: 张明,李红梅 出版社: 科技创新出版社 出版日期: 2024年5月 装帧: 精装,全彩印刷 页数: 780页 定价: 188.00 元 --- 图书简介 在信息技术飞速发展的今天,算法与数据结构构成了所有软件系统的基石。它们是衡量一个程序员内功深浅的试金石,也是推动计算科学前沿突破的核心动力。《数据结构与算法分析:C++ 语言实现》正是为渴望掌握现代计算思维,并希望在复杂软件工程领域打下坚实基础的读者而精心编撰的权威著作。 本书并非一本浅尝辄止的入门读物,而是一部深度融合了理论严谨性、实践操作性与前沿思想的工具书与教材。作者团队凭借多年在高校一线教学和大型企业研发一线的丰富经验,力图将抽象的数学概念转化为可理解、可实现的工程实践。 核心内容与结构深度解析 全书结构宏大,逻辑缜密,共分为 七大部分,二十章,涵盖了从基础概念到高级主题的完整知识体系。 第一部分:计算基础与分析方法 (绪论、复杂度理论) 本部分首先为读者搭建起分析算法效率的数学框架。它详细介绍了渐近分析的严格定义,包括大 O、Ω、Θ 符号的精确含义与使用场景。重点讲解了递归关系的求解方法(主定理、迭代法),并对时间和空间复杂度的精确度量进行了深入探讨。特别地,我们引入了概率分析的概念,为理解平均情况下的算法性能做了铺垫。这部分内容强调“为什么”比“怎么做”更重要,确保读者理解算法效率背后的深层原理。 第二部分:线性结构的高效实现 (栈、队列、链表) 本部分聚焦于最基础、但应用最为广泛的线性数据组织形式。不仅详细阐述了数组、静态链表与动态链表(单向、双向、循环链表)的底层内存布局与操作复杂度,还深入探讨了栈在表达式求值、递归模拟中的经典应用,以及队列在广度优先搜索(BFS)和任务调度中的重要性。我们特别设计了多组实验,对比了不同链表结构在插入、删除和访问操作上的细微性能差异。 第三部分:抽象数据类型与集合管理 (哈希表、集合) 哈希技术是现代高性能系统的核心。本部分将哈希函数的构造艺术(如乘法法、除法法)与解决冲突的各种策略(分离链接法、开放寻址法中的线性探测、二次探测和双重哈希)进行了系统对比。读者将学习如何设计一个健壮的哈希表,理解装载因子对性能的决定性影响,并掌握如何使用 C++ 标准库中的 `std::unordered_map` 和 `std::unordered_set` 的底层机制。 第四部分:树形结构及其应用 (二叉树、平衡树、B 树) 树结构是处理层级关系数据的自然选择。本书从二叉树的基本遍历(前序、中序、后序)开始,逐步过渡到搜索效率的极致追求。详细讲解了 AVL 树 和 红黑树 (Red-Black Tree) 的旋转、插入与删除操作,并以图文并茂的方式解析了复杂的平衡维护过程。此外,我们为数据库和文件系统爱好者提供了关于 B 树 和 B+ 树 的全面介绍,强调了外部存储访问模式下的优化策略。 第五部分:堆结构与优先队列 (基础堆与二项堆) 本部分专注于最大/最小堆结构。详细剖析了二叉堆的构建(Heapify)过程、上滤和下滤操作。本书的亮点在于引入了更复杂的堆结构,如斐波那契堆 (Fibonacci Heap),用于解释在某些算法(如Dijkstra算法的优化版本)中实现接近理论最优复杂度的可能性,尽管其实现在工程中较为少见,但其理论价值不可估量。 第六部分:图论算法的精粹 (遍历、最短路径与最小生成树) 图论是算法分析中最具挑战性也最富魅力的领域之一。本书采用邻接矩阵与邻接表两种表示法进行对比,并详细实现了包括 DFS/BFS 在内的所有基本图遍历算法。核心内容集中在寻找最优路径:Dijkstra 算法、Bellman-Ford 算法(处理负权边)以及 Floyd-Warshall 算法(处理所有对最短路径)。最小生成树部分则侧重于 Prim 算法 和 Kruskal 算法 的贪心策略比较。 第七部分:高级主题与算法设计范式 最后一部分提升了本书的深度,涵盖了解决复杂问题的核心设计思想: 动态规划 (DP): 通过经典的背包问题、最长公共子序列等案例,剖析状态转移方程的构建。 贪心算法: 探讨其适用条件与局限性,避免陷入“局部最优不等于全局最优”的陷阱。 计算几何基础: 引入凸包计算(如 Graham 扫描法)的基本概念。 摊还分析 (Amortized Analysis): 对诸如表尾追加(Append)操作等不均匀耗时的操作进行理论上的平均性能评估。 为什么选择本书? 1. C++ 语言的精确性: 本书所有代码实现均采用现代 C++(C++17 标准)编写。我们强调 模板编程 (Templates) 和 RAII (Resource Acquisition Is Initialization) 原则,确保代码不仅高效,而且安全、易于维护。代码片段经过严格的单元测试,可以直接应用于实际项目。 2. 理论与实践的完美平衡: 我们相信,只有通过亲手编写和调试代码,才能真正理解算法的精髓。书中每一个核心算法都附带有详尽的 复杂度证明 和 C++ 实现,以及用于验证正确性的 测试用例。 3. 丰富的可视化辅助: 为了帮助读者理解那些复杂的动态过程(如红黑树的旋转、图的遍历状态),本书包含超过 300 幅 高质量的流程图和状态转换图,极大地降低了学习曲线。 4. 针对性读者群体: 本书是计算机科学、软件工程、信息安全、人工智能及相关专业的本科高年级学生、研究生,以及希望系统梳理并提升算法能力的软件工程师的理想参考书。 掌握了《数据结构与算法分析:C++ 语言实现》,您就为构建高效、可靠、可扩展的现代软件系统奠定了最坚实的技术基石。这不是一本可以快速翻阅的书籍,它需要投入专注的时间去阅读、思考和实践,但它所带来的回报,将是您职业生涯中宝贵的竞争力。 ---

作者简介

目录信息

读后感

评分

评分

评分

评分

评分

用户评价

评分

当我拿到《计算机导论》这本书的时候,我脑海中立刻浮现出一个画面:我坐在书桌前,手中捧着这本厚实的书,仿佛正要踏上一段未知的旅程。我一直对计算机的世界充满好奇,但又深知其复杂性。我希望这本书能够像一位耐心而博学的向导,带领我一步步地走进计算机的殿堂,而不是直接把我抛入知识的海洋,让我独自挣扎。我渴望的,不仅仅是了解各种计算机的术语和功能,更是希望能理解它们背后的原理和设计思想,明白它们是如何协同工作,最终成就了我们今天所熟知的这个数字世界。

评分

当我拿到《计算机导论》这本书时,我的脑海中闪过的第一个念头便是,这会是一次怎样的启程?我一直对技术有着浓厚的兴趣,但常常觉得那些深入的技术文章和教程,对于初学者来说,门槛实在太高了。我渴望的是一本能够将复杂的概念“翻译”成我能理解的语言的书,一本能够点燃我对计算机世界好奇心的书。我希望能在这本书里,找到关于计算机是如何诞生的故事,它又是如何一步步发展到今天的,而不仅仅是机械地罗列各种硬件和软件的定义。我想要的是一种“引路人”的感觉,能够带我领略计算机科学的宏伟蓝图,而不是简单地告诉我“这里有一个组件,那个是它的功能”。

评分

《计算机导论》这本书,在我的书架上占了一个特别的位置。拿到它的时候,我并没有立刻抱着“要成为计算机专家”的宏大目标,更多的是一种对未知的好奇和探索的冲动。我之前尝试过阅读一些技术性的书籍,但往往因为过于枯燥或者脱离实际而半途而废。我希望这本书能够打破我固有的认知,用一种更生动、更具启发性的方式,为我打开计算机世界的大门。我期待它能像一位老朋友,娓娓道来计算机的起源、发展以及其在现代社会中的重要性,让我感受到技术的魅力,而不是冰冷的公式和定义。

评分

看到《计算机导论》这个书名,我的内心涌起了一股复杂的情绪。一方面,我看到了一个学习新知识的机会;另一方面,我也担心它会像我过去阅读过的一些书籍一样,将枯燥的理论知识堆砌在一起,让我失去兴趣。我渴望的是一本能够将计算机这个看似遥不可及的领域,变得亲切、易懂的书。我希望它能用一种更加人性化的视角,去解读计算机的发展历程,去揭示其运作的奥秘。我不想仅仅记住那些名词和概念,我更想理解它们之间的联系,以及它们是如何共同构建起我们现在所处的这个数字时代。

评分

《计算机导论》这个书名,在我看来,更像是一个邀请函,邀请我去探索那个充满逻辑、代码和无限可能的世界。我一直对计算机充满了好奇,但又常常被那些深奥的专业知识所困扰。我希望这本书能够像一位引路人,将那些晦涩难懂的概念,用一种更加平易近人的方式呈现出来。我不仅仅想知道“是什么”,更想知道“为什么”和“怎么做”。我希望它能像一个故事,讲述计算机从无到有、从简单到复杂的演变历程,让我感受到技术背后的智慧和创造力。

评分

当我从书架上拿起《计算机导论》这本书时,我的心中充满了期待。我一直对科技充满兴趣,但常常觉得计算机领域的技术壁垒很高,很难入门。我希望这本书能够成为我探索这个领域的“敲门砖”,它能够用一种我能够理解的方式,为我揭示计算机世界的神秘面纱。我渴望的不仅仅是了解各种计算机术语的定义,更希望能理解它们是如何协同工作,以及它们背后蕴含的逻辑和智慧。我希望这本书能够像一个友善的向导,带我领略计算机科学的魅力,而不是让我望而却步。

评分

拿到《计算机导论》这本书,说实话,我心里是既期待又有点点忐忑的。我一直觉得,计算机这个领域,对于我这样背景不是特别强的来说,有点像是一座难以攀登的高山。周围的朋友们都在讨论各种新潮的科技,而我却常常在听不懂的术语面前犯难。我渴望的,并不是一本能让我立刻变成技术大神的神奇宝典,而是一本能够打下坚实基础,让我明白“万丈高楼平地起”道理的书。我希望它能像一位经验丰富的向导,带我穿越那些令人望而却步的技术迷雾,让我看到计算机世界的全貌,并且明白它背后的逻辑和设计思想。

评分

《计算机导论》这个名字,对我来说,就像一个闪烁着智慧光芒的路标,指引着我探索那个我一直以来充满好奇的领域。我曾不止一次地尝试去了解计算机的内部运作,但总是在浩如烟海的技术名词和复杂的逻辑结构面前感到不知所措。我期待这本导论能够像一个经验丰富的向导,用简洁明了的语言,将那些抽象的概念具象化,让我能够循序渐进地理解计算机是如何工作的。我不仅仅想知道“是什么”,更想知道“为什么”和“如何”才能做到。

评分

这本书的封面上“计算机导论”这几个字,在我看来,就好像是一扇通往神秘未知领域的大门。我一直对计算机背后的逻辑和运作原理充满好奇,但又常常被那些专业术语和复杂的算法吓退。总觉得计算机世界是属于少数天才的领域,而我这样普通人,只能远远地仰望。因此,我抱着一种“试试看”的心态翻开了这本书,希望能从中找到一些线索,一些能帮助我理解这个看似复杂世界的钥匙。我期待它能像一位耐心的老师,循序渐进地引导我,而不是直接把我扔进知识的海洋,让我独自摸索。我希望它能用生动形象的比喻,将抽象的概念具象化,让我在轻松愉快的阅读中,逐渐揭开计算机的面纱。

评分

这本书,哦,让我好好想想,是《计算机导论》。拿到它的时候,我心里其实是有点忐忑的。毕竟“导论”这两个字,总让人联想到那种枯燥乏味、公式堆砌的教科书,恨不得一眼就能看到书的结尾。我之前接触过几本类似的入门书籍,大多数都像是冷冰冰的说明书,告诉你“这是什么,它有什么用”,但就是不告诉你“为什么是这样,它又是如何一步步走到今天的”。阅读体验就像是在一个陌生的城市里,有人递给你一张地图,告诉你每个标志代表什么,但从来不带你走一遍,让你感受这座城市的脉搏和呼吸。我渴望的是一种更具人文关怀、更富故事性的讲述,一种能让我觉得计算机并非遥不可及的抽象概念,而是人类智慧和创造力结晶的读物。

评分

评分

评分

评分

评分

本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度google,bing,sogou

©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有